About Irina

Irina Rocheva is a business lawyer at R&D LLP specializing in corporate and securities law, with a focus on corporate finance, mergers and acquisitions, and regulatory compliance. She advises issuers on financings spanning seed capital through public and private securities offerings, and represents buyers, sellers, and targets in domestic and cross-border M&A transactions, including reverse takeovers and corporate reorganizations. She received her Master of Laws from the University of Toronto in 2019 and her Bachelor of Laws from Ural State University's Institute of Prosecutor's Office in Russia, and completed a certificate in International Trade Management at St. Clair College in Windsor. She is a member of the Law Society of Ontario, the Canadian Bar Association, and the Ontario Bar Association.
